The kiln is cooling and I'll be glazing tomorrow. New work will be out this weekend. Lots and lots of vases. I've been on a kick lately. And about 7 or 8 of them were made with gray clay. You might ask what do I do with all those tiny black and white pieces that I carve away. Well, waste not! Mix it up, add a little more stain and I can make gray, black, blue...fun. It can be a bit unpredictable, every batch is a little different. Because I have no idea how gray the clay is when I start adding more color, it's always a bit of a surprise when I unload the work. This is not an exact science.
